The distance from Gary's school to the corner market is 47 yards.The distance to the BART station is 12 times as far How far is

the BART station from Gary's school ​
Mathematics
1 answer:
andre [41]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The distance from Gary's school to  the BART station is 564 yards

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

x ----> the distance  from Gary's school to the corner market

y ----> the distance from Gary's school to  the BART station

we have

x=47\ yd

we know that

To find out the distance from Gary's school to  the BART station, multiply the distance from Gary's school to the corner market by 12

so

y=12x

substitute the value of x

y=12(47)=564\ yd

therefore

The distance from Gary's school to  the BART station is 564 yards

**A rock dropped from a 100 foot tower.
mars1129 [50]

Answer:

2.83 s

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given that

h(t)=-16t^2+10t+100

When a rock reached the ground then h(t)=0

-16t^2+10t+100=0

16t^2-10t-100=0

Using quadratic formula

x=\frac{-b\pm\sqrt{b^2-4ac}}{2a}

t=\frac{10\pm\sqrt{(-10)^2-4\times 16\times (-100)}}{2(16)}

t=\frac{10\pm\sqrt{100+6400}}{32}

t=\frac{10+\sqrt{6500}}{32}=2.83

t=\frac{10-\sqrt{6500}}{32}=-2.2

Time cannot be negative .Therefore, negative value of t can not be possible.

Hence, the rock takes 2.83 sec to reach the ground.
